Bringing Our Town back to Broadway is personal for Beowulf Boritt. The two-time Tony-winning scenic designer played the Stage Manager in Thornton Wilder's iconic play when he was a just a freshman in high school. Now, he's bringing the story to life again onstage at the Ethel Barrymore Theatre. Watch in this video as he chats about his inspiration for the design and so much more.

Antonio Díaz, the most successful illusionist the continent of Europe has ever produced, comes direct from Barcelona with of his highly anticipated, eponymous Broadway show, El Mago Pop. This morning, world renowned illusionist Antonio Diaz, also known as “El Mago Pop,” made his U.S. national television debut on NBC’s “Today Show.” He performed a once in a lifetime trick on Rockefeller Plaza in which he teleported four random audience members between two glass boxes.
